Fencing in Tomball (77375)

Tomball sits on the same expansive clay that defines Greater Houston. That clay swells when it's wet and shrinks when it's dry, and the cycle heaves and racks fence posts set shallow or tamped without concrete. Almost every leaning fence we see in this market is a post problem, not a panel problem. Add the Gulf Coast humidity, and untreated wood rots at the ground line faster than homeowners expect. Cedar looks beautiful, but it needs cleaning and re-staining every two to three years to hold up. Pressure-treated pine lasts longer in the wet-dry cycle, and vinyl or ornamental metal sidestep the rot issue altogether, though they bring their own considerations on a property with horses or acreage.

How a Fence Job Works in Tomball

You call us at (832) 981-7212 or reach out online. We schedule a free on-site assessment. We walk the property, listen to what you need, check the existing fence or the line where a new one will go, and talk through material, height, setback rules with the city or your HOA (those rules vary across Tomball), and what the ground conditions mean for post spacing and depth. We give you an honest estimate, not a sales pitch.

Before we dig, we file a Texas 811 utility locate request so we know where the gas, electric, and water lines run. Once those are marked, we set posts in concrete, hang rails and stringers, and install pickets or panels. On a leaning fence, we often repair the posts rather than replace the whole run, which costs less and holds just as long if the posts are the real problem. On a gate, we make sure it swings freely, latches properly, and won't sag over time. We use galvanized hardware on wood, powder-coated metal on ornamental iron, and the right fasteners for the material.

When we're done, we haul the debris, sweep up, and walk the property with you. You see the work, ask questions, and we leave the site clean.

A wood privacy fence in Tomball typically runs from $27 per linear foot for a basic pressure-treated pine installation to more for cedar or custom details. Vinyl runs from $38 per foot. Chain link starts at $16 per foot and works well for ranch properties and larger acreage. Ornamental metal and aluminum run from $42 per foot and hold up beautifully in the humidity without the maintenance wood demands. A simple gate installation starts around $475, and an automatic driveway gate runs from $2,800 depending on the operator and the width of the opening. Fence repair jobs start at $450 for post work or panel fixes. The real cost drivers are the size of the property, soil conditions (clay means deeper post holes), whether we're repairing or replacing, and what material fits your needs and your HOA rules. Why does my fence lean in Tomball, and is it the fence or the posts?
Almost always the posts. Tomball sits on expansive clay that swells when wet and shrinks when dry. Posts set shallow or only tamped without concrete heave upward and rack sideways over time. The pickets and rails are usually fine. We dig down, assess the post depth and whether it's set in concrete, and often repair or replace just the posts rather than the whole fence. That's a much smaller job and cost than replacing 100 linear feet of panels.
What's the difference between a post tamped in place and one set in concrete?
A tamped post is held by soil pressure alone. On Tomball's clay, that fails. Frost heave and wet-dry cycles move it. A post set in concrete goes down below the frost line (about 12 inches in this area, though deeper is better for longevity), and the concrete locks it solid. It costs more upfront, but it holds for 20 years or more. We always set posts in concrete for new installations.
How much does it cost to replace a leaning fence in Tomball?
If the posts are the problem and the panels are sound, repair runs from $450 to $1,500 depending on how many posts need work and how deep we have to go. If the whole fence is failing, replacement runs from $27 per linear foot for pressure-treated wood up to $42 or more for ornamental metal. Does Tomball require a permit for a new fence?
Tomball has its own fence rules, and they vary by location. Some areas require permits, others don't. Height limits, setbacks, and material rules also differ. Your HOA (if you're in a master-planned community like many Tomball subdivisions) may have its own standards on height, color, and material. We work from your existing survey and install on the line you identify. Before we start, verify the rules with the Tomball Building Department and your HOA if you have one. What should I do if my neighbor's tree is hanging over my fence?
That's a property line question, and it depends on your deed and survey. Generally, you can trim branches that hang into your property back to the property line, but you can't cut them off on your neighbor's side. If the branches are damaging your fence, document it and talk to your neighbor first. If it's an HOA community, the HOA may have rules about tree maintenance. For a boundary question, a licensed land surveyor can interpret your deed and plat. We install on the line you identify and can help coordinate the work once that's clear.

When is the best time to install a fence in Tomball, and should I prepare for storm season?
We install year-round because the ground rarely freezes in Tomball. Late summer into fall, the wet-then-dry clay cycle is when existing fences often start to lean visibly, so that's a common time for repair calls. If you're planning a new fence before hurricane season (June through November), spring is a good window. A well-installed fence with posts set deep in concrete and hardware that's galvanized or powder-coated will stand up to wind, but a fence with shallow posts or rot at the ground line won't.
